Unveiling Cerknica: Slovenia’s Enchanted Lake Region
Nestled in southwestern Slovenia, the Municipality of Cerknica is renowned for its ever-changing Cerknica Lake, one of Europe’s largest intermittent lakes. Surrounded by the lush forests and karst landscapes of the Inner Carniola region, Cerknica offers a captivating blend of natural wonders and rural Slovenian charm. The area is dotted with picturesque villages, traditional hayracks, and the occasional medieval church, providing an authentic window into the country’s pastoral heritage. Cerknica stands out for its unique ecosystem, attracting nature lovers, birdwatchers, and those seeking outdoor adventures. The region is steeped in folklore, most famously the annual “Pust” carnival, which enlivens the town with colorful masks and local legends. With its proximity to the Rakov Škocjan nature reserve and the mysterious Križna Cave, Cerknica is a gateway to some of Slovenia’s most intriguing subterranean and aquatic landscapes.

Weather
Cerknica experiences a continental climate with warm summers and cold winters. The best time to visit is late spring through early autumn, when the lake and surrounding nature are at their most vibrant. Winter brings occasional snow and opportunities for cross-country skiing.

Food
Cerkniška Kranjska Klobasa
This local version of the famous Carniolan sausage is made from pork and seasoned with garlic and pepper. It's typically served with sauerkraut and fresh bread.
Ajdovi Žganci
Buckwheat spoonbread is a rustic staple, often paired with pork cracklings or sour milk, reflecting the region's hearty culinary traditions.
Cerknica Lake Trout
When the lake is full, fresh trout is caught and grilled or baked, seasoned simply to highlight the delicate flavor of the local fish.
Kraški Pršut
Air-dried Karst prosciutto is a regional delicacy, thinly sliced and served as an appetizer with local cheeses and pickled vegetables.
Potica
A festive rolled cake filled with walnut, poppy seed, or tarragon paste, potica is a Slovenian classic often enjoyed during holidays and special occasions.

Activities
Explore Cerknica Lake
Witness the lake’s magical transformation as it fills and drains, and enjoy activities like birdwatching, kayaking, or cycling around its edge.
Tour Križna Cave
Venture into one of Slovenia’s most beautiful show caves, renowned for its underground lakes and endemic cave creatures.
Hike in Rakov Škocjan
Discover natural stone bridges and karst formations along scenic trails in this protected park, ideal for photography and nature walks.
Experience the Cerknica Carnival (Pust)
Join locals in one of Slovenia’s liveliest traditional carnivals, featuring giant masks, parades, and folk performances.
Visit Lake-themed Museums
Learn about the region’s unique hydrology, folklore, and natural history at the Cerknica Lake Museum.
